Panasonic Lumix G Lens, 25mm, F1.7 ASPH

  • Super Lightweight Design at just 125 grams
  • 8 Lens Elements in 7 Groups with 2 Aspherical Elements
  • Aperture range of f/1.7 to f/22
  • Ultra High Refractive Index Element

This compact lens is a normal prime lens from Panasonic’s Lumix series. With a stepping motor that offers almost silent performance, it works very well with the contrast detection systems of the Lumix series. The Ultra High Refractive Index element along with 2 aspherical elements gives excellent color fidelity, illumination and corner to corner sharpness.

Panasonic Lumix S PRO 70-200mm f/2.8

  • 22 Lens Elements in 17 Groups with 2 Ultra Low Dispersion and 3 Low Dispersion Elements
  • 5-Axis Dual Image Stabilization
  • 480 FPS Linear and Stepping Motor For Ultra-Fast Auto Focus

This is the ideal lens for shooting portraits and covering massive events. The bright f/2.8 aperture gives a constant illumination throughout the zoom range and also excellent control on the field of depth. Finally, the double focus system works great for quick, accurate, and silent auto-focusing.

Panasonic Lumix G Macro 30mm f/2.8 ASPH

  • 240 FPS Auto Focus Drive Motor
  • Aperture Range of f/2.8 to f/22
  • 1 Aspherical Element for Reduced Glare
  • MEGA Optical Image Stabilization

This offering from Panasonic is designed for close-up photography. With a minimum focusing distance of 4.1 inches and a 1x magnification ratio, objects look life-sized. Additionally, a 7-blade rounded diaphragm gives a very pleasing out-of-focus effect that is great for macro photography.
